ComfyUI-WanSeamlessFlow is an experimental node designed to facilitate visually seamless transitions between context windows in ComfyUI. It employs advanced embedding interpolation techniques to enhance the flow and coherence of visual outputs.
- Offers specialized blending parameters for fine-tuning transitions between prompts.
- Integrates with Kijai's ComfyUI-WanVideoWrapper for enhanced video processing capabilities.
- Includes diagnostic visualization tools to help users analyze and optimize blending performance.

Advanced Functionalities
WanSeamlessFlow supports multi-prompt usage, allowing users to input multiple prompts separated by "|" characters for richer visual narratives. Additionally, it offers customizable parameters such as blend_width and blend_method to enhance the smoothness of transitions, catering to various user needs and preferences.
